Transaction ef330f96b0ab4a1daf9bc7e9bc7a15c40937e4d4eeb74d3b51e64ce58839b639
1 Input
1 Output
-
ef330f96b0ab4a1daf9bc7e9bc7a15c40937e4d4eeb74d3b51e64ce58839b639:0
- value
- 1702754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f96390e0d84d8c822373d9cd8d713c22c1ba8322 OP_EQUAL
- address
- 3QRfTGiCaUY2tC2MR23U8PhSvSBfwKxunK